And except for Vancouver, their rinks held 5,000 or fewer, The demise of major league hockey in Canada’s smafier cities was inevitable, just as itis today. But with a difference. The WHL. was a rival league, in competition with the NHL for the best available player talent. And it wasn’t further burdened by a Canadian dollar worth only 65 cents American. Today it's all one league and the owners of the 26 teams are described as partners ina common enterprise. But hardly a level ice surface, given the huge gap in the value of the two countries’ curren- cies. Yet, these so-called partners — or at least the 18 team owners in the U.S. — will have nothing to do with revenue sharing as a means of ensuring the overall viability of the league. With partners like these, who needs enemies? Essentially, the now American- owned-and-operated NHL doesn’t give a continental hoot about Canada except as the source of 65% of its player talent. Except for Toronto, Montreal and Vancouver, by the start of the 21st century this country will be relegated. in the hockey sense, to a role of hewers of wood, drawers of water and exporters of raw materials. O Canada, it is to weep. In a nation where less than one percent of the population knows the name of our prime minister, ‘and where marketing the product has become more imporiant than the sport itself, what sort of draw- ing power do Canadian teams have? Close to zilch. The American segment of the NHL doesn’t need us. It would rather have teams in Denver, Atlanta, Minneapolis, Phoenix and Houston. Vancouver can give thanks. ironically, to the fact the Canucks now are 60% owned by John McCaw, an American with bags and bags of those 100-cent American eagles. Inasmuch as he also owns 60% of GM Place, he will hardly be tempted to move the team south to his hometown, Seattle.
